What is a Pallet?
A pallet is a flat structure, typically made from wood, plastic, or metal, that supplies a steady base for stacking, saving, and transporting products. Pallets enable for simpler handling with forklifts and pallet jacks, optimizing the area and effectiveness in storage facilities and storage facilities.

Pallets assist in vertical storage, permitting storage facilities to make the most of vertical space. Instead of stacking products haphazardly, using pallets offers a methodical approach to warehousing. This vertical structure can frequently free up floor space, allowing more effective workflows.
Effective Handling
By standardizing storage on pallets, employees can utilize forklifts and pallet jacks to move big quantities of products easily. This minimizes manual work, increasing labor effectiveness, and possibly decreasing the risk of office injuries.
Stock Management
Pallets are crucial for inventory control. Making use of pallets enables for clearer presence of inventory levels, which helps in tracking materials and handling stock levels more effectively. Moreover, each pallet can be tagged with barcodes or RFID tags, enhancing the accuracy of stock management systems.
Cost-Effectiveness
While the preliminary financial investment in pallets may appear substantial, their long lifespan and ability to optimize area can cause significant expense savings gradually. Lowered labor costs, improved stock management, and reduced damage to items also contribute to overall cost savings.
Environmental Impact
Sustainability is progressively ending up being an essential focus for warehouse operations. Utilizing recyclable pallets or those made from sustainable materials can lower ecological effect. Selecting plastic or composite pallets can also lead to reduced waste over time.
